Quick Answer: What is the Max Walking Speed in Pokémon GO?

If you want to hatch eggs and earn buddy candy in Pokémon GO, the absolute maximum walking speed is 10.5 km/h (about 6.5 mph). If you exceed this limit, the game will quietly stop tracking your distance.

However, the strict “speed lock”—the point where Pokémon instantly flee and PokéStops stop spinning—does not trigger until you hit approximately 30 to 35 km/h (18.6 to 21.7 mph).

For players configuring a GPS joystick or auto-walk tool, it is highly recommended to set your speed slightly below the maximum threshold—around 9 to 10 km/h. This gives you a safe buffer against accidental speed spikes and natural GPS drift.

The Two Speed Limits Explained: Egg Hatching vs. Speed Lock

One of the most common points of confusion in many Pokémon GO guides is the difference between the distance-tracking limit and the general gameplay limit. Many ranking pages blur these mechanics, but understanding the distinction is crucial for optimizing your time and effort.

Here is a direct comparison of the two distinct speed limits in the game:

Gameplay Mechanic Speed Limit What Happens if Exceeded?
Egg Hatching & Buddy Candy 10.5 km/h (6.5 mph) The game quietly stops tracking your distance. No warning is given, but eggs will not progress.
General Gameplay (Spawns & Stops) ~30-35 km/h (18.6-21.7 mph) You receive the “You’re moving too fast!” warning. Catch flee rates jump to 100%, and PokéStops will spin without giving items (Speed Lock).

This distinction explains why you can often catch Pokémon while riding a bike or sitting on a slow-moving bus, but your eggs won’t hatch. To hatch eggs reliably, you must respect the strict 10.5 km/h cap.

Open-App Limits vs. Adventure Sync: What’s the Difference?

A major source of frustration for players is misunderstanding how distance is tracked when the app is open versus when it is closed.

When Pokémon GO is open on your screen, the game relies purely on GPS displacement over time to calculate your speed. If your GPS coordinates move faster than 10.5 km/h, the game stops crediting that distance to your eggs.

However, when the app is closed completely, the game switches to Adventure Sync. Adventure Sync does not track GPS speed. Instead, it reads pedometer data (step counts) directly from Apple Health or Google Fit.

This is why walking on a treadmill or shaking your phone counts toward egg hatching via Adventure Sync—it registers physical steps. Frequently Asked Questions

Q1: Why is my walking distance not updating in Pokémon GO?

Your distance usually stops updating for three reasons: you are moving faster than the 10.5 km/h limit, you have a weak GPS signal causing the game to pause tracking, or you are using an auto-walk tool with a perfectly mechanical speed that the game’s anti-cheat is currently ignoring.

Q2: How fast can I bike and still hatch eggs?

You cannot bike effectively for eggs unless you stay under 10.5 km/h, which is an extremely slow pace for a bicycle (slower than a casual jog). Biking is better suited for spinning PokéStops and checking spawns while staying under the 30 km/h speed lock.

Q3: How do I avoid the “moving too fast” warning in Pokémon GO?

To avoid the pop-up warning and the subsequent soft-ban (where Pokémon flee and stops break), you must keep your real or simulated speed strictly under 30 km/h.
